Traceback (most recent call last):
File "/usr/local/lib/python3.7/site-packages/flask/cli.py", line 256, in locate_app
__import__(module_name)
File "/test_archived/test_api.py", line 6, in <module>
from flask_api import FlaskAPI
File "/usr/local/lib/python3.7/site-packages/flask_api/__init__.py", line 1, in <module>
from flask_api.app import FlaskAPI
File "/usr/local/lib/python3.7/site-packages/flask_api/app.py", line 4, in <module>
from flask._compat import reraise, string_types, text_type
ModuleNotFoundError: No module named 'flask._compat'我尝试使用python版本3.6和3.7。我还尝试了flask 1.1.1,1.1.4和2.0.0。但是错误并没有修复。
import os
import logging
from argparse import ArgumentParser
from flask import request
from flask_api import FlaskAPI抛出FlaskAPI导入时出错我是怎么修复这个错误的?
发布于 2021-05-31 16:05:13
我也遇到了同样的问题,最后,我在requirements.txt中定义了flask和werkzeug的版本
Flask==1.1.2
werkzeug==1.0.1发布于 2021-10-01 06:42:18
从flask._compat导入text_type ====>from flask_script._compat导入text_type
https://stackoverflow.com/questions/67728474
复制相似问题